Listing material

Listed by Ray White Metro North

Blissful Parkside Home with Dual Living

Opposite a beautiful parkland and in a leafy street with the perfect North-Easterly aspect from your back entertaining deck, this home is a haven for families and buyers seeking dual living.

Quietly nestled on a secure 607m2, the property has had stylish contemporary updating throughout, including new air conditioning and window treatments.

Traditional timber floors blend with plantation shutters, stone benchtops in both the bathroom and kitchen which boast some stainless Miele appliances.

Read the full description

Embracing the Queensland lifestyle and verdant views the 46m2 fully covered entertaining deck extends directly from the kitchen forming a blissful retreat for family and friends overlooking the purposely created fire pit. You will love living here out on the very private deck... lounging outdoors amongst the greenery and sunshine.

The lower level features separate entry and a configuration offering dual living potential with kitchenette, office, central rumpus area, a second bathroom and two multipurpose rooms. This level could be ideal for grandparents, teenagers and those seeking their own space. The layout offers an excellent breakout zone from the upper floor and potential for those seeking a separate "working from home" space.

Property features:-

- 607m2 block with a beautiful home overlooking parkland

- Upstairs - a separate fully renovated 3 bedroom home

- Downstairs - potential for dual living including kitchenette, bathroom and rumpus

- 46m2 fully covered & insulated entertaining deck adjoins kitchen

- Big spacious back yard and designated fire pit zone

- 3m high carport ceiling - for those larger vehicles to get under cover

- Carport that accommodates 3 cars

- Large space from the side boundary to accommodate a boat or caravan/trailer

- Air conditioning, ceiling fans and rainwater tank

Tucked away in a tranquil setting this home promises a picturesque lifestyle with the beautiful parkland across the street, playgrounds, dog parks and sporting fields just a short walk. Graceville's cafes and restaurants are minutes from your door for morning coffees, and the Graceville train station, Regal Cinemas, and the local wine bars. Situated in the Sherwood State School and Corinda State High School catchments this home is only 3.9 kms from Indooroopilly Shopping Centre and a mere 10klm to the CBD.
